IP077. Regional Anesthesia Is Protective Against Postoperative Hypertension in Patients Undergoing Eversion Carotid Endarterectomy

Eversion carotid endarterectomy (eCEA) has been effective in reducing stroke risk in patients with carotid artery stenosis. Recent literature shows patients who undergo eCEA are at risk for developing postoperative hypertension requiring intravenous (IV) antihypertensive medication. The purpose of this study was to assess whether the type of anesthesia (regional or general) impacts the incidence of postoperative hypertension requiring IV antihypertensive medication in the surgical intensive care unit (SICU) in patients undergoing eCEA. We performed a retrospective chart review from August 2009 to March 2013 and identified 124 patients who underwent eCEA. Patient characteristics, including age, gender, body mass index, smoking status, and preoperative diagnosis of hypertension, were collected; operative data, including the use of shunt and type of anesthesia, were also obtained. Descriptive statistics were used to summarize patient and procedure characteristics. The difference between select groups was tested by χ2 analysis with calculating odds ratio and 95% confidence intervals (CIs). A total of 124 patients were analyzed, and 134 eCEA were performed. Of these, 59 (44.0%) were performed under cervical plexus block and 75 (56.0%) were performed under general anesthesia. Thirty-one patients (23.1%) were admitted to the SICU. Of these, 22 (71.0%) were for postoperative hypertension management requiring IV antihypertensive medication. Of the patients admitted to the SICU for postoperative hypertension, 6 patients (27.3%) underwent regional anesthesia compared to 16 patients (72.7%) who had general anesthesia, a statistically significant finding (95% CI, 1.041-8.610). In patients undergoing eCEA, regional anesthesia can be protective against postoperative hypertension, with a reduced requirement for intravenous postoperative antihypertensive medications and SICU admission. Further investigations involving the exact mechanism of this finding and potential cost benefits are warranted.
